Taxi Pickup Locations at Heathrow
Ā
Heathrow Airport comprises five terminals, and each terminal has designated areas for taxi pickups. Hereās a breakdown of where you can find taxi services:
Ā
Terminal 1
Ā
Although Terminal 1 is now closed, it was previously the hub for many international flights. If you are arriving at an alternative terminal, you will need to head to its respective taxi pickup area.
Ā
Terminal 2
Ā
At Terminal 2, the taxi pickup point is located directly outside the arrivals hall. Follow the signs marked "Taxis" which will lead you to the designated taxi rank. Expect a well-organised queue, ensuring that you will get a taxi promptly upon arrival.
Ā
Terminal 3
Ā
For those landing at Terminal 3, the taxi pickup area is just outside the main exit doors of the arrivals hall. Again, look for signs directing you to the taxi rank. This terminal is known for its high volume of international flights, so be prepared for a slight wait during peak times.
Ā
Terminal 4
Ā
Terminal 4 has its taxi pickup area located directly outside the arrivals hall. Similar to the other terminals, look for clear signage indicating the way to the taxi rank. This terminal primarily serves long-haul flights, so plan accordingly for potential delays.
Ā
Terminal 5
Ā
Terminal 5 is the largest terminal at Heathrow and has a dedicated taxi pickup area. As you exit the arrivals hall, you will find the taxi rank conveniently located just outside. The excellent signage will guide you to the right place without any hassle.

Tips for a Smooth Taxi Experience
Ā
To ensure your taxi experience at Heathrow is as smooth as possible, consider the following tips:
Ā
- Check the taxi fare: Before getting into a taxi, confirm the fare to avoid any surprises. London taxis are metered, so you will be charged based on distance travelled.
Ā
- Have your destination ready: Prepare the address of your destination ahead of time, ideally written down or saved on your phone. This helps the driver know exactly where to take you and can prevent any miscommunication.
Ā
- Keep an eye on your belongings: Always keep your luggage and personal items close to you while waiting for your taxi. Heathrow can be busy, and itās essential to remain vigilant.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Ā
1. Can I get a taxi at any terminal at Heathrow?
Ā
Yes, each terminal at Heathrow has a designated taxi pickup area, making it easy to find a taxi no matter where you arrive.
Ā
2. How much does a taxi from Heathrow to Central London cost?
Ā
Taxi fares vary based on traffic and time of day, but expect to pay between £50 to £100 for a trip to Central London.
Ā
3. Are there any additional charges for taxi services?
Ā
Yes, there may be additional charges for extra passengers, luggage, or late-night pickups. Always ask the driver if you're unsure about the costs.
Ā
4. Is it safe to take a taxi from Heathrow?
Ā
Yes, taxis at Heathrow are regulated and safe. Always use the official taxi ranks outside the arrivals hall.
